Get your furry friend ready for game day with this Pets First Buffalo Bills Football Rope Dog Toy. Shaped like a football with an embroidered team logo, this toy is made from durable nylon. It features colored rope on either side to provide pet parents with a better grip during tug-o-war, and also has a squeaker on the inside to keep your pup interested. Show off your team spirit and give your paw-tner a fun fetch or tug plaything with the Pets First Football Rope Dog Toy.
